quote:

Even though SP and Loomis never do



yea, that isn't true at all

we've been committed to defense in the draft and free agency

This post was edited on 12/2/12 at 3:35 pm
Posted by TigerBait1127
Houston
Member since Jun 2005
47336 posts
Posted on 12/2/12 at 3:44 pm to
2012: Hicks (top pick)and Corey White
-signed Lofton, Hawthorne, and Chamberlain in free agency

2011: Cam Jordan (1st), Martez Wilson (3rd), Johnny Patrick (3rd), Greg Romeus (7th), Nate Busey (7th). Ingram was the only offensive player drafted
-added Shaun Rogers, Will Herring, and Franklin

2010: Patrick Robinson (1st), Al Woods (4th)
-We also drafted Charles Brown and Jimmy Graham
-can't find which defensive players we signed

2009: Malcom Jenkins (1st), Chip Vaugn (4th), Stanley Arnoux (4th). Those were our top 3 picks
-added at least Darren Sharper, Greer, and Hargrove in free agency

2008: Sed Ellis (#7 pick), Tracy Porter (2nd round), DeMario Pressley (5th round, our 3rd pick)
-also drafted Carl Nicks in the 5th.

2007: Usama Young (3rd round, our 2nd pick), David Jones (5th), Marvin Mitchell (7th)
-also signed PT
-added at least Jason David in free agency (ouch)

2006: Roman Harper (2nd), Rob Ninkovich (5), Josh Lay(6)
-also drafted Evans, and Colston
-added at least Drew Brees and Scott Fujita in free agency
